为什么说现在不会JavaScript就没法做前端?


在当下蓬勃发展的互联网时代,前端开发作为连接用户与技术的桥梁,其重要性不言而喻,对于“为什么说现在不会JavaScript就没法做前端”这一问题,答案直截了当:JavaScript是现代前端开发的基石,几乎无法被替代。 我们将深入探讨这一论断背后的原因,以及JavaScript在前端领域中的核心地位。

为什么说现在不会JS就没法做前端?

JavaScript:前端世界的通用语言

自1995年诞生以来,JavaScript(简称JS)从最初的简单脚本语言,摇身一变成为如今支持复杂应用开发、拥有庞大生态系统的编程语言,它不仅在浏览器端实现了动态交互、数据渲染、表单验证等基础功能,还通过Node.js的崛起,打通了前后端开发的界限,使得全栈开发成为可能,在当前的Web开发中,无论是响应式设计、单页应用(SPA)、还是复杂的动画效果,JavaScript都是实现这些功能不可或缺的工具。

浏览器支持与标准统一

几乎所有的现代浏览器都内置了JavaScript引擎,这意味着无论用户使用哪种浏览器访问网页,都能获得一致且丰富的交互体验,随着ECMAScript标准的不断更新(如ES6、ES7等),JavaScript在语法、性能、模块化等方面持续优化,为开发者提供了更加高效、灵活的开发环境,这种广泛的支持和标准化进程,确保了JavaScript作为前端开发首选语言的地位。

框架与库的繁荣生态

JavaScript社区的活跃度令人瞩目,围绕它诞生了众多强大的框架和库,如React、Vue、Angular等,它们极大地简化了前端开发流程,提高了开发效率,这些工具不仅提供了组件化开发、状态管理、路由控制等高级功能,还促进了代码复用和团队协作,掌握JavaScript,意味着能够轻松融入这些生态系统,利用现有资源快速构建高质量的前端应用。

跨平台与移动优先策略

随着移动互联网的普及,响应式设计和移动优先成为前端开发的重要趋势,JavaScript凭借其跨平台能力,使得开发者能够编写一次代码,然后在多种设备上运行,大大降低了开发成本和维护难度,通过React Native、Ionic等框架,JavaScript还能用于开发原生移动应用,进一步拓宽了其应用范围。

持续学习与社区支持

JavaScript社区以其开放性和包容性著称,提供了丰富的学习资源、教程、文档和活跃的开发者论坛,对于初学者而言,这意味着更容易获取帮助,加速学习曲线;对于资深开发者,则意味着不断有新的技术和工具涌现,保持技术前沿,这种持续的学习环境和强大的社区支持,是JavaScript能够长期保持前端开发核心地位的重要因素。


JavaScript不仅是现代前端开发的技术基础,更是推动Web创新与发展的关键力量,不会JavaScript,就如同在建筑行业中不懂得使用最基本的工具,难以构建出令人满意的作品,对于有志于投身前端开发领域的朋友来说,掌握JavaScript不仅是必要的,更是开启职业大门的一把金钥匙。

未经允许不得转载! 作者:HTML前端知识网,转载或复制请以超链接形式并注明出处HTML前端知识网

原文地址:https://www.html4.cn/4568.html发布于:2026-06-11